Output 7fd8ca4b5a249d07c3223b3adb4a17cef0cd7c33bb76a75e15d19e9d5734c9a8:0

value
508053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3507ed854ebb4465017c46f7841e78b9cb3207 OP_EQUAL
address
3EUN44DY8i44qXgVHtojRhQW1xtzkx1ef1
transaction
7fd8ca4b5a249d07c3223b3adb4a17cef0cd7c33bb76a75e15d19e9d5734c9a8
confirmations
216457
spent
true